body,ol,ul,h1,h2,h3,h4,h5,h6,p,th,td,dl,dd,form,fieldset,legend,input,textarea,select{margin:0;padding:0}
body{width: 100%; font:15px "Microsoft Yahei";-webkit-text-size-adjust:100%; color: #333; }
a{color:#333;text-decoration:none}
a:hover{color:#1b7ee3;text-decoration:none;}
em{font-style:normal}
li{list-style:none}
img{border:0;vertical-align:middle}
table{border-collapse:collapse;border-spacing:0}
p{word-wrap:break-word}

/* ===================================================================================================================================================================== */

.index-top {overflow: hidden; width: 1070px; padding:20px 15px; margin: 0 auto;background: #fff;}
.index-top .ldzc{width:287px; height:655px; background-color: #f9f9f9; float: left;}
.index-top .ldzc .ldzc-bt {margin: 0 auto; font-size: 18px; font-weight: bold;color: #125aae; height: 50px; line-height: 58px; width: 267px;border-bottom: 1px solid #cccccc;}
.index-top .ldzc .ldzc-bt .ldzc-wz {height: 50px; line-height: 58px; text-align: center; width: 80px;border-bottom:1px solid #125aae}
.index-top .ldzc .ldfl {text-align: center;line-height: 30px; margin: 15px 0 10px 10px; color: #fff; width: 80px; height: 30px; border-radius: 5px; background-color: #ef3737;}
.index-top .ldzc .ldrw {padding: 0 16px;}
.index-top .ldzc .ldrw a {padding:8px 6px; display:inline-block; width: 48px;}

.index-top .xzfzc{width:429px; height:668px;float: left; margin-left:22px;}
.index-top .xzfzc .xzfzc-bt {margin: 0 auto;  height: 50px; line-height: 58px; width: 429px;border-bottom: 1px solid #cccccc;}
.index-top .xzfzc .xzfzc-bt .xzfzc-wz {cursor: pointer; font-size: 18px; font-weight: bold;color: #125aae;height: 50px; line-height: 58px; text-align: center;float: left; padding:0 5px; border-bottom:1px solid #125aae}
.index-top .xzfzc .xzfzc-bt .wzfzc-wz-t {cursor: pointer;height: 50px; line-height: 58px; text-align: center;float: left; padding:0 10px; }
.index-top .xzfzc .xzfzc-bt .gd {float: right;}
.index-top .xzfzc .xzfzc-bt .gd a {color:#555;}
.index-top .xzfzc .xzfzc-bt .gd a:hover {color:#125aae;}
.index-top .xzfzc ul {margin-top:7px;}
.index-top .xzfzc ul li {position: relative; text-indent: 0.5em; line-height: 37px; background:url(../images/a-01.gif) no-repeat left center;}
.index-top .xzfzc .time {position: absolute; right:0;}
.index-top .xzfzc .xian {height: 8px; background-color: #f6f6f6; margin-top:10px;}

.index-top .xxgkzl{width:310px; height:668px;float: right;}
.xxgkzl-t { padding:0 10px 10px 10px; background-color: #f6f6f6;}
.xxgkzl-t .bt {font-size: 18px; color:#125aae; font-weight: bold; height:50px; line-height:58px ;}
.xxgkzl-t .o {line-height: 45px; text-indent:3.5em; background:url(../images/a-02.gif);width: 285px; height: 45px; }
.xxgkzl-t .t {line-height: 45px; text-indent: 3.5em;background:url(../images/a-03.gif);width: 285px; height: 45px; margin-top:6px;}
.xxgkzl-t .th {line-height: 45px; text-indent: 3.5em;background:url(../images/a-04.gif);width: 285px; height: 45px; margin-top:6px;}
.xxgkzl-t .f {line-height: 45px; text-indent: 3.5em;background:url(../images/a-05.gif);width: 285px; height: 45px; margin-top:6px;}
.xxgkzl-t .fi {line-height: 45px; text-indent: 3.5em;background:url(../images/a-06.gif);width: 285px; height: 45px; margin-top:6px;}
.xxgkzl-t .s {line-height: 45px; text-indent: 3.5em;background:url(../images/a-07.gif);width: 285px; height: 45px; margin-top:6px;}
.xxgkzl-t .se {line-height: 45px; text-indent: 3.5em;background:url(../images/bmxxgk.png) no-repeat;background-position-x: 18px;background-position-y: 8px;width: 285px; height: 45px; margin-top:6px; background-color: #fff;}

.xxgkzl-b { margin-top:8px;}
.xxgkzl-b .h1 {height: 88px;}
.xxgkzl-b .h1 .h1-o {text-align: center; line-height: 130px; margin-right: 8px; width: 98px; height: 88px;background:url(../images/a-08.gif); float: left;}
.xxgkzl-b .h1 .h1-t {text-align: center; line-height: 130px;width: 98px; height: 88px;background:url(../images/a-09.gif); float: left;}
.xxgkzl-b .h1 .h1-th {text-align: center; line-height: 130px;width: 98px; height: 88px;background:url(../images/a-10.gif); float: right;}
.xxgkzl-b .h2 {margin-top:8px; height: 88px; clear: both;}
.xxgkzl-b .h2 .h2-o {text-align: center; line-height: 130px; width: 151px; height: 88px;background:url(../images/a-11.gif); float: left;}
.xxgkzl-b .h2 .h2-t {text-align: center; line-height: 130px;width: 151px; height: 88px;background:url(../images/a-12.gif); float: right;}
.xxgkzl-b .h3 {background-color: #125aae;text-align: center; line-height: 55px;margin-top:8px;width: 310px; height: 55px;}
.xxgkzl-b .h3 img{ padding-right: 20px; }
.xxgkzl-b a {color: #fff;}
.xxgkzl-b a:hover {color: #57a5ff; text-decoration: underline;}

.xian-t {width: 1070px; height:8px ;background-color: #f6f6f6;margin: 3px auto 0 auto;}

.index-bottom {width: 1100px;  margin: 0 auto;background: #fff;}
.index-bottom .bt {padding: 15px 15px; font-size: 18px; color:#125aae; font-weight: bold; }
.index-bottom .zdly-nr {overflow: hidden;width: 1080px; margin: 0 auto;padding-bottom: 30px;} 
.index-bottom .zdly-nr .btn {margin: 8px; text-align: center; line-height: 54px; float: left; width: 254px; height: 54px; background:#f6f6f6;}


